"I wanted you to feel bad": former Battlefield audio designer recalls punching himself to record more realistic gunshot screams

Arc Raiders audio director Bence Pajor has spoken on the Game Makers Notebook podcast about his earlier career at DICE, working on sound effects for the Battlefield FPS series. The discussion includes some insights about how Pajor – a former Swedish military sniper – created effects for soldiers getting struck by bullets. Amongst other things, he experimented with punching himself hard enough to elicit cries of pain. It's not clear whether the resulting recordings made their way in

Disney yank a bunch of games from Steam, including bonafide classics Star Wars: Dark Forces, Outlaws and High School Musical 3: Senior Year Dance

A bunch of older games linked to or published by Disney have just been delisted from Steam in one fell swoop, with the original 90s versions of Star Wars: Dark Forces and Outlaws among their number. These 15 make up the second round of Disney-related games to be yanked from the storefront this year, with 14 having gotten the hook back in January. Read more
